Hundreds of families find out a parent or carer has accessed child sexual abuse material each month. The impact on children and families can be devastating but professionals can make a difference. This session will highlight the research evidence on this type of offending and provide practical advice for professionals on how to safeguard and support families at a time of great emotional distress.
